Default Keyword Research

Hello,

I have been using
https://adwords.google.com/select/KeywordToolExternal
(the google tool)

I type in a keyword I am trying to rank for. I will then see the Local Search Volume: November and Global Monthly Search Volume.

I have heard that you take either one of these local search or global and divide it by 30 to give you the daily searches for this keyword a day. Does this sound right?

Default Re: Keyword Research

Yes, at least as far as I know.

The more daily searches with less competition the better, you may very well get 1,000,000 people searching for widgets though but no competition, there may be a reason for this

Or it may very well be that there are 100,000,000 people with bidgets but not a single one of them is doing what you plan on doing with them.

I think the adwords thing is good but purely as a guide, not an absolute guideline.

Default Re: Keyword Research

An effective way I learned...

on that same page click on the link that says search-based keyword tool, then at the bottom of the next page it will have a link for top keywords among all categories

...go into this to target your niche, get some good keywords and then type them into the box in the original page which will give you very specific keywords that are easier to rank for.

Hope this helps.
